GOODELL -- read once and referred to the Commit- tee on Judiciary AN ACT to amend the real property law, in relation to conveyances of paper streets in the town of Westfield, county of Chautauqua TH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: 1 Section 1. Subdivision 2 of section 291-a of the real property law, as 2 amended by chapter 228 of the laws of 1994, is amended to read as 3 follows: 4 2. Any deed or instrument of conveyance relating to real property 5 within the towns of Chautauqua, North Harmony, Ellicott, Ellery, WEST- 6 FIELD and Busti or the village of Celoron, Chautauqua county, that for 7 the first time conveys an interest in a paper street located within 8 either such town or village to any grantee other than a not-for-profit 9 corporation incorporated pursuant to the laws of this state or similar 10 association or to a municipal corporation, notwithstanding the fact that 11 such deed or instrument shall have been recorded by the clerk of the 12 county of Chautauqua, shall be considered a nullity and given no force 13 and effect unless accompanied by a resolution of the town board of the 14 town or of the board of trustees of the village within which such paper 15 street is located authorizing that such deed or instrument be recorded. 16 For the purposes of this subdivision, a paper street shall mean a street 17 that was designed in a subdivision map when originally filed but which 18 was never subsequently developed or used as a public way. 19 S 2. This act shall take effect immediately. EXPLANATION--Matter in ITALICS (underscored) is new; matter in brackets [ ] is old law to be omitted. LBD06674-01-5
